Greene King has agreed to sell its Old Speckled Hen ale brands to the Barcelona-based brewer Damm, the owner of Estrella lager. The deal includes all Old Speckled Hen lines, including its non-alcoholic and golden ale versions, and marks the latest British beer brand to be acquired by an overseas drinks group.

The pub chain said it would continue to brew the ale at its Westgate site in Bury St Edmunds during a handover period, but production will later move to Damm’s brewery in Bedford, which opened last year. Nick Mackenzie, chief executive of the 227-year-old pub company, said Greene King was “delighted to have secured a partner in Estrella Damm who will continue to brew the ales in the UK”. The companies did not disclose the value of the sale.

After the deal is completed, Old Speckled Hen will remain available in Greene King pubs and major supermarkets in the UK. Greene King said it planned to focus on selling its beers in its own pubs and the UK on-trade, moving away from off-trade retail.

Old Speckled Hen was originally brewed in 1979 by Oxfordshire’s Morland Brewery to mark the MG Car Company’s 50th anniversary of its move from Oxford to Abingdon. The beer was named after the MG Featherlight Saloon, affectionately known as the “owld speckl’d un” because of its mottled appearance. Greene King acquired the brand when it bought Morland in 1999.

The sale to Damm continues a series of foreign takeovers of British beer brands. In 2015, Camden Town Brewery was bought by AB InBev for about £85m, while SAB Miller acquired Meantime Brewing that same year. Fuller, Smith & Turner sold its drinks business, including London Pride, to Japan’s Asahi in 2019. Most recently, Molson Coors announced the closure of the Cornish brewery producing Doom Bar ale.

Luke White, managing director of Damm UK, said Old Speckled Hen was “an iconic British ale brand with a rich heritage and loyal following”. He added that the brand “not only complements the current portfolio range by adding another category to our offering but it also reconnects the Damm Eagle Brewery to its historic British beer and ale production roots”.
